Enhanced Safety

One of the key advantages of lithium iron phosphate batteries is their enhanced safety features. Unlike other lithium-ion batteries, LiFePO4 batteries are more stable and less prone to thermal runaway or explosion. This is due to the unique chemical composition of lithium iron phosphate, which is inherently more stable than other lithium compounds. As a result, these batteries are less likely to catch fire or release harmful gases, making them a safer choice for industrial applications.

Furthermore, lithium iron phosphate batteries have a higher thermal stability, allowing them to operate in a wider temperature range without compromising performance. This makes them suitable for use in extreme environments, such as hot factories or cold storage facilities.

Longer Lifespan

Another hidden benefit of choosing lithium iron phosphate batteries for industrial use is their longer lifespan. LiFePO4 batteries have a significantly longer cycle life compared to other types of batteries, such as lead-acid or lithium cobalt oxide batteries. This means they can endure a higher number of charge-discharge cycles before their capacity starts to degrade.

For industrial applications that require frequent and deep cycling, such as renewable energy storage or electric vehicles, the extended lifespan of lithium iron phosphate batteries translates to lower maintenance costs and longer replacement intervals. This not only reduces operational expenses but also minimizes the environmental impact associated with battery disposal.

High Power Density

Lithium iron phosphate batteries offer a high power density, which means they can deliver a large amount of power in a compact size. This makes them ideal for industrial applications that require high power output, such as electric forklifts or emergency backup systems.

Additionally, the high power density of LiFePO4 batteries allows for faster charging and discharging rates. This is particularly advantageous in industrial settings where quick turnaround times are essential. With lithium iron phosphate batteries, equipment can be recharged more rapidly, reducing downtime and increasing productivity.

Environmental Friendliness

Choosing lithium iron phosphate batteries for industrial use also brings environmental benefits. Unlike lead-acid batteries, which contain toxic materials such as lead and sulfuric acid, LiFePO4 batteries are much cleaner and safer for the environment. They do not emit harmful gases during operation and are fully recyclable at the end of their lifespan.

Furthermore, lithium iron phosphate is a more abundant and sustainable resource compared to other lithium compounds. This means that the production of LiFePO4 batteries has a lower environmental impact and reduces dependence on scarce resources.
